Jordan Jesús Silva Díaz[a] (born 30 August 1994) is a Mexican professional footballer who plays as a centre-back for Liga MX club Cruz Azul.
On 13 April 2014, Silva made his professional debut against Club León.[1]
In May 2019 it was confirmed, that Silva had joined Club Tijuana.[2]
On September 18, 2015, Silva was selected by coach Raul Gutierrez to play in the 2015 CONCACAF Men's Olympic Qualifying Championship.
Silva got his first call up to the senior national team for matches against New Zealand and Panama in October 2016.[3] On 8 December 2021, he scored his first goal for Mexico in a friendly match against Chile.[4]
